Henrique Silvério
JavaScript Developer
JavaScript Developer @ Fliper App
twitter.com/RikeSilverio
github.com/HenriqueSilverio
Com o npm podemos:
"O maior registro de software do mundo."
Dependency hell
Fonte: SeattleDataGuy on Hackernoon
"Just improvise new numbers from your mood on that day."
sentimentalversioning.org
"Version One dot Oh, okay then."
"Conjunto de regras simples, que ditam como os
números de versão são atribuídos e incrementados."
"Convenção simples para mensagens de commit [...]
[...] facilita a criação de ferramentas automatizadas."
MINOR: `feat:`
chore, ci, docs, style, refactor...
"Gerenciamento de versões e publicação de pacotes
de forma completamente automatizada."
"Prática em que os trabalhos feitos por diferentes
desenvolvedores são integrados com frequência."
"Abordagem na qual os times de desenvolvimento lançam
produtos de forma frequente, previsível e automatizada."
"Makes it easy to automate all software workflows [...]
[...] Build, test, and deploy code right from GitHub."
git clone https://github.com/henriquesilverio/talk-npm-actions.git
By Henrique Silvério
Código de exemplo: https://github.com/HenriqueSilverio/talk-npm-actions